Output 12308a804da67fcd7bf1bc14d4e3aee8e97b30f2ee5ce197cf42d439f7aa5cd5:0

value
136895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03876550d588276851b83c79e634b1ce570eb1b6 OP_EQUAL
address
321g9ahm8XomsmpbqfqjPoBJZPgaZRCJmA
transaction
12308a804da67fcd7bf1bc14d4e3aee8e97b30f2ee5ce197cf42d439f7aa5cd5
confirmations
246002
spent
true